Subject: [PATCH 0/2] xfsdump: fix build issues
Date: Tue, 15 Jul 2014 15:45:04 +1000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1405403106-3084-1-git-send-email-david@fromorbit.com> (raw)

Hi folks,

it's clearly been a while since I built xfsdump, because it didn't
compile in my current dev environment. These patches are needed to
make it compile again. Once there are reviewed and merged, I'll do a
point release for the xfsdump package....

I also noticed that 'make deb' issues a huge number of
set-but-not-used variable warnings, which means that the debian
package is building with different compiler flags to the normal
build. We should fix that at some point.
